Sat 753798204104139

decimal
150759.3204104139
degree
0°150759′1575″3204104139‴
percentile
35.895152615872256%
name
imxlswwxdrq
cycle
0
epoch
0
period
74
block
150759
offset
3204104139
timestamp
rarity
common
inscriptions
location
ea3aee8e45e29e1e2e629a59e2c9095a23c8ea8b220467d8b43fe9223324cd80:0:0